Explore Outdoor Factors Leading to Quarry Tile Fading
Quarry tiles installed outdoors encounter a constant barrage of environmental stressors that gradually erode their colour and texture. While these tiles are known for their toughness, the forces of nature can diminish even the most resilient surfaces over time, often resulting in significant visual changes.
Assessing the Impact of Weather Exposure on the Durability of Quarry Tiles
One of the main contributors to fading is exposure to weather, particularly from rainfall and freeze-thaw cycles. Rainwater can seep into the porous surface of unsealed or inadequately sealed tiles, carrying minerals and pollutants that stain or leach colour. When temperatures drop, trapped moisture expands as it freezes, leading to micro-cracks and surface flaking. This ongoing freeze-thaw cycle reveals the inner body of the tile, which typically consists of lighter, less pigmented materials, resulting in a less attractive appearance that detracts from the overall aesthetic.
Examining the Effects of Surface Wear and Layer Exposure on Quarry Tiles
Quarry tiles are generally composed of a dense outer crust that retains the most vibrant colour. As this crust deteriorates—due to foot traffic, abrasion, or natural erosion—the inner layer becomes visible. This underlying layer tends to be rougher, featuring larger aggregate particles and a lighter, uneven colour. Consequently, the result is a patchy appearance that lacks the richness of the original surface, which can be frustrating for homeowners striving to maintain the integrity of their outdoor spaces.
Understanding the Consequences of Chemical Damage in Outdoor Environments
Outdoor cleaning often relies on strong chemicals to combat moss, algae, or dirt. Unfortunately, these potent solutions can erode sealers and strip away protective coatings, exposing the tiles to environmental elements. Once the sealer is compromised, the tile becomes more susceptible to staining, mineral deposits, and accelerated wear. Over time, this chemical exposure leads to fading and surface dullness, making it essential to choose cleaning products carefully to prevent long-term damage.
Identifying Indoor Factors That Accelerate Quarry Tile Fading
While outdoor quarry tiles contend with the elements, indoor tiles face a unique set of challenges that can be equally damaging over time. Factors such as foot traffic and cleaning routines contribute to the gradual, cumulative fading of indoor quarry tiles, driven by wear, surface breakdown, and chemical exposure, necessitating careful monitoring and consistent maintenance.
Elucidating the Effects of Abrasive Wear and Crust Loss on Indoor Tiles
Quarry tiles are designed with a dense, pigmented outer crust that provides them with their rich colour and smooth finish. Indoors, particularly in high-traffic areas such as kitchens, hallways, and commercial spaces, this crust gradually wears away. As the surface erodes, the inner body of the tile becomes exposed. This inner layer typically contains larger mineral particles and a more porous structure, resulting in a noticeable change in colour and texture. Earth-toned tiles may begin to appear mottled or washed out, with lighter patches where the crust has thinned, ultimately diminishing the overall attractiveness of the space.
Investigating the Effects of Surface Pitting and Soil Accumulation on Fading
As the surface begins to wear, micro-abrasions and pits form. These minuscule indentations trap soil, grease, and cleaning residues. Over time, the build-up of grime within these pits leads to uneven staining and dullness. Even regular cleaning may not fully remove embedded dirt, resulting in a faded, blotchy appearance. This issue is particularly prevalent in older floors that have not been adequately sealed or maintained, underscoring the necessity for ongoing care and attention.
Understanding How Efflorescence and Mineral Migration Affect Indoor Tiles
Efflorescence is another significant factor contributing to indoor tile fading. This phenomenon occurs when moisture beneath the tile migrates upward, carrying soluble salts to the surface. As the water evaporates, it leaves behind a white, powdery residue that lightens the tile’s appearance and can inflict surface damage. Efflorescence is particularly common in areas with poor subfloor ventilation or where tiles are laid over damp concrete. If not addressed, it can deteriorate the tile’s surface and complicate cleaning efforts, necessitating preventive measures to maintain tile integrity.
Recognising the Impact of Chemical Overuse and Sealer Breakdown
Indoor cleaning routines frequently rely on potent chemical agents—especially in commercial or food preparation areas. While these products may effectively eliminate grease and stains, they can also strip away sealers and protective coatings. Once the sealer is compromised, the tile becomes more porous and susceptible to staining, wear, and further fading. Acidic or alkaline cleaners can even etch the surface, permanently altering its texture and colour. Over time, repeated exposure to harsh chemicals accelerates the deterioration of both the tile and its finish, making it imperative to choose appropriate cleaning methods.
Implementing Essential Maintenance Practices to Preserve Tile Colour
The fading of indoor quarry tiles is often preventable with careful attention. Utilizing pH-neutral cleaners, adhering to a regular sealing schedule, and avoiding abrasive cleaning tools can significantly extend the life and appearance of the tiles. For older floors showing signs of wear, professional restoration—including deep cleaning, re-sealing, and colour enhancement—can help rejuvenate their original beauty and integrity, ensuring they continue to enhance your space.

Recognising the Importance of Sealing as a Primary Defence
One of the most effective strategies for preventing fading is through proper sealing. Quarry tiles are inherently porous, and without a protective barrier, they easily absorb moisture, dirt, and chemicals. A high-quality penetrating sealer fills the pores without creating a surface film, allowing the tile to breathe while repelling contaminants. For outdoor tiles, this protection is especially crucial to guard against rain, frost, and algae. Indoors, effective sealing helps resist staining from spills, cleaning products, and foot traffic, ensuring that the tiles maintain their vibrancy and visual appeal.
Sealers should be reapplied regularly—typically every 1 to 3 years, depending on usage and environmental exposure. A straightforward water-drop test can help determine when resealing is necessary: if water absorbs rather than beads on the surface, it’s time for a refresh, ensuring your tiles remain shielded from external elements.
Cleaning Wisely: Selecting Gentle, Non-Abrasive Products
Routine cleaning is essential, but the cleaning products you choose can significantly impact the condition of the tiles. Harsh chemicals, particularly acidic or alkaline cleaners, can degrade sealers and etch the tile surface. Over time, this leads to dullness, discolouration, and increased susceptibility to staining. Instead, opt for pH-neutral cleaners formulated specifically for stone or tile surfaces. These products gently lift dirt without compromising the tile’s integrity, thereby preserving their aesthetic charm.
For stubborn grime or efflorescence, apply targeted treatments sparingly and always follow up with a thorough rinse. Avoid bleach, ammonia, and vinegar-based solutions, which may seem effective but can cause long-term damage, ensuring the longevity of your tiles.
Adopting Effective Maintenance Techniques to Preserve Colour
Regular sweeping and damp mopping help prevent soil accumulation and surface abrasion. Use soft-bristle brushes or microfiber pads instead of abrasive scrubbers, which can wear down the tile’s pigmented crust. In high-traffic areas, consider placing rugs or mats to mitigate direct wear—especially near entryways or kitchen workstations—to keep the tiles looking pristine.
For outdoor tiles, exercise caution when pressure washing. While it can effectively remove surface dirt, excessive pressure may damage the tile or force water into cracks, worsening freeze-thaw damage. If you do use a pressure washer, keep the pressure low and the nozzle positioned at a safe distance to avoid harming the tiles.
How Professional Restoration Can Revitalise Faded Tiles
When fading becomes noticeable and routine maintenance is insufficient, professional restoration can yield impressive results. Restoration specialists employ a combination of deep cleaning, mechanical resurfacing, and colour enhancement techniques to rejuvenate tired tiles, ensuring they regain their original splendour.
- Deep cleaning eliminates embedded dirt, grease, and mineral deposits using specialised equipment and solutions tailored for quarry tiles.
- Mechanical honing or polishing smooths worn surfaces and restores texture, particularly on indoor tiles with surface pitting, preserving their overall appeal.
- Colour enhancement sealers can enrich faded tones, especially in earth-toned tiles, by deepening the natural pigments without creating a glossy finish, thus restoring vibrancy.
In cases of severe wear, restoration may also necessitate regrouting, tile replacement, or applying protective coatings suited to the tile’s environment, ensuring their longevity.

Common Questions Regarding Quarry Tile Care
Can faded quarry tiles be effectively restored?
Yes, quarry tiles can often be restored through deep cleaning, resealing, or even professional refinishing techniques, depending on the extent of the fading. Homeowners should explore their options for restoring the beauty of their tiles, ensuring they regain their original appeal.
What is the recommended frequency for cleaning quarry tiles?
Regular sweeping should be performed weekly, with more thorough cleaning every few months to maintain their appearance and prevent fading. Establishing a routine will help protect their vibrancy, keeping them looking attractive.
Are there specific sealants designed for quarry tiles?
Yes, there are specialised sealants formulated specifically for quarry tiles that provide protection against moisture and UV rays, enhancing their longevity and visual appeal. Homeowners should consult professionals for recommendations tailored to their specific tiles.
What cleaning products should be avoided on quarry tiles?
Avoid using acidic cleaners, harsh chemicals, and abrasive scrubbers, as these can damage the surface and contribute to fading. Opt for gentle, tile-safe products instead to maintain their integrity.
How can I tell if my quarry tiles need resealing?
If water no longer beads on the surface or if tiles appear dull and stained, it may be time to reseal. Regular checks can help maintain optimal protection and ensure the tiles remain in good condition.
